Join our team in Fort Washington, PA as a hands-on specialist who blends graphic design, sign production, and installation—seeing projects from digital design to finished product in the field.
Responsibilities
- Design: Create and prepare artwork for signs, banners, decals, window graphics, vehicle graphics, and other custom signage.
- Production: Operate large-format printers, laminators, vinyl cutters/plotters, routers, and other production equipment.
- Vinyl & Finishing: Weed, mask, laminate, mount, and apply printed and cut vinyl graphics.
- Fabrication: Cut, trim, drill, assemble, and prepare various sign materials for completed projects.
- Installation: Assist with and perform local installations of signs, vinyl graphics, banners, dimensional lettering, and other signage.
- Project Accuracy: Follow work orders, measurements, proofs, and specifications to ensure projects are produced correctly.
- Quality Control: Inspect completed work for accuracy and quality before installation or customer pickup.
- Organization: Maintain a clean, safe, and organized production area and properly care for equipment.
